More about the book
The narrative follows a London journalist as he trails royalty across the Mid-Atlantic, offering insightful commentary on American commerce and industry. Through his observations, he delves into the nuances of social manners and shares engaging anecdotes, painting a vivid picture of cultural contrasts and societal dynamics. The book captures the interplay between British and American influences during a time of significant change.
